The Director of Engineering is a leadership position responsible for overseeing and managing the engineering department within an organization. This role involves setting strategic goals, developing and implementing engineering processes, and ensuring the successful execution of engineering projects. The Director of Engineering works closely with other departments, such as product management and operations, to align engineering efforts with business objectives. They are responsible for managing a team of engineers, providing technical guidance and mentoring, and ensuring the team's professional growth. Additionally, they collaborate with stakeholders to identify and prioritize engineering needs, manage budgets and resources, and drive continuous improvement within the department.

Director Of Engineering salary in Russia
Average Yearly Salary of Director Of Engineering in Russia is approximately 3,912,661 RUB (37,562 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

Estimated national average yearly salary is 1,224,752 RUB (12,830 USD). Value indicated is pre-tax. Below graph shows estimated Director Of Engineering job salary compared to average salary in Russia.
Comparison shows that a person working as Director Of Engineering in Russia earns on average:
3.19 times the average salary (or 319% of average salary).
